EDUCATIONAL SERIES for SMALL NONPROFITS (ESSN)

This is an educational service we offer specifically for small nonprofits. After surveying small nonprofits on the topics that most interest them, we hand-pick presenters and/or trainers and determine the best format (presentation, panel discussion, etc.) for each topic. As a small nonprofit as well, we have the unique knowledge of what is important to hear about, how to present the information and how the “audience” will be best  served, because we are indeed our own best “client”. To date we have given presentations/trainings specifically designed for those small nonprofits that have limited financial, volunteer, and staff means on  topics such as Social Media, Grants, Finance, Board Manuals, Marketing, and more. We have also facilitated collaboration between nonprofits, bringing together materials and other resources from several different nonprofits that are have been shared among multiple nonprofits. CHARITY PARTNERSHIPS COMMITTEE

Beginning in 2010, Denver Gives had a unique idea. Given we were originally as a young professionals group, we kept hearing how hard it was for professionals to find volunteer opportunities. What we decided to do was create a program that would have a pre-defined time requirement while providing a maximum impact for one local nonprofit while also potentially impacting all nonprofits in Colorado! Our Charity Partnerships Committee is made up of volunteers, as many as we can get from various business disciplines such as Marketing, Public Relations, Law, Accounting, Event Planning, Graphic Design, Volunteer Management, Fundraising, Grants, Finance, Banking, Nonprofit Management, For-profit Management, Operations, Information Technologies, and more…, that make a 3 month commitment to help ONE local nonprofit. This nonprofit is hand selected by Denver Gives and meets our giving criteria as local and small. They have value in our community and have little resources to move on to the next level and state a need for assistance. They also agree to provide the Denver Gives Charity Partnerships Committee with EVERYTHING the volunteers request, including but not limited to financial statements, itemized budgets, interviews with board members, volunteers and even donors! This is a very invasive program and not for every nonprofit, but the rewards for being that open are immense! The volunteers on the committee sift through the information for the first month. The second month they analyze the data specific to their area of expertise and come up with recommendations on what that small local nonprofit could do better within that business discipline. The third month, the volunteers research and come up with resources that the nonprofit could use to implement the recommendations given by the volunteers! The nonprofit will not have to utilize time trying to find the resources, which we have already said are a challenge to secure, they can focus that time on providing the programs and services they are giving to the community. This analysis can be invaluable to an organization.
